John Spezzano

profilephoto01-001370000076TliAAEJohn Spezzano has been a student of martial arts for the last 35 years and a student of strength for over a decade. Covering as many combat bases as possible, John has instructor certificates in Filipino Martial Arts, Pencak Silat and Jeet Kune Do from Guro Dan Inosanto, Muay Thai from Ajarn Chai Sirisute, Wing Chun from Sifu Francis Fong, a Silver Glove in Boxe Francaise Savate from Professor Nicolas Saignac and a Brown Belt in Brazilian Jiu Jitsu from Professor Shawn Williams.
From 1995-2009 John was a staff instructor at the Inosanto Academy of Martial Arts, in Los Angeles, teaching classes in Filipino Martial Arts, Pencak Silat, Boxe Francaise Savate, Jeet Kune Do and Muay Thai. In 2010 John stopped teaching at the Inosanto Academy and started the Muay Thai program at Five Star Martial Arts in Los Angeles where he taught until the end of 2016.
John trained with Dr. Mark Cheng for 2 years prior to completing his RKC level 1 kettlebell certification in 2008. In 2010 Black Belt Magazine published John’s book “The Martial Arts / Kettlebell Connection,” one of the first books available to help martial artists improve their combat sport performance through the use of the kettlebell. John completed his level 2 RKC in 2012, (Pavel’s final level 2 for Dragon Door). Shortly thereafter, StrongFirst was created and John moved to the new company, maintaining his affiliation with Pavel. John re-certified as a Level 2 SFG in 2014 and was promoted to StrongFirst Team Leader in 2016 and Senior Instructor in 2020.
In addition to online programming and private instruction, John teaches workshops around the country and throughout Europe for martial artists and members of the general public who want to get stronger and move better.
